The ACSI Musicale is a two-day choral festival for high school students in grades 9-12 and choir directors. It aims to honor our Lord Jesus Christ by studying and performing religious choral music at an exceptionally high level of excellence. The program promotes collaboration among student musicians from member schools, resulting in an unforgettable celebration.

Students will have the opportunity to showcase their musical abilities through performances of both original compositions and beloved classics, carefully prepared in advance. Guided by experienced section leaders, singers engage in rehearsal experiences where they refine their vocal skills and deepen their understanding of their role within the larger musical group.

The culmination of the program is a concert, where groups perform pieces in a beautiful display of God-given talent. Each attendee emerges from the festival as a more proficient musician, a more confident leader, and with a deeper appreciation of the gift of music.

Criteria
All music for adjudication must be published music from the sacred choral or voice repertoire and should be performed as written. “Praise and worship” music is not appropriate music for adjudication level or concert level events. 
Choir Adjudication: Each choir will perform two selections of their own choosing for adjudication. When not being adjudicated, each choir will be part of the audience. This allows students and Directors to hear other choirs and other choral repertoire. 
Solo and Ensemble Adjudication: Individual students or groups may register for an additional adjudication experience. These individuals or groups perform privately in an adjudication room; these are not open to a general audience. However, Directors, voice coaches, and parents may join their student(s). 
The Guest Conductor makes six (6) selections from the sacred choral repertoire representing various genre and various levels of difficulty. Some years a selection is sung in a foreign language. Each choir registered for Musicale must memorize each of the selections. Each choir will be checked randomly on their knowledge of the combined repertoire during their choir adjudication.
Description
Musicale is a two-day event. The first day includes rehearsal, choir adjudication, and solo/ensemble adjudication. The second day includes rehearsal, choir adjudication, solo/ensemble adjudication, and the evening ACSI Musicale Concert.
